One thing that Apple hasn't really advertised is the jump from HDR (on the XS and XS Max) to full HDR10/Dolby Vision support on the 11 Pros. Anyone that consumes content on their iPhones will love this.

I noticed on comparing the XS Max and Pro Max, for audio, the XS Max shows "wider stereo playback". The Pro Max has "spatial audio playback, and supports dolby atmos". So the audio should be improved.
